The Science Behind Selank
Bioavailability and CNS penetration are the primary pharmacokinetic challenges for cognitive peptides like Selank. Most peptides are rapidly degraded by proteases in the bloodstream and have poor passive penetration of the blood-brain barrier. The exceptions — Semax and Selank, for example — have been specifically engineered or selected for CNS activity. Frequently Asked Questions
What is the administration route for Selank research?
Like Semax, Selank is primarily studied via intranasal administration for CNS applications, utilizing olfactory nerve transport to bypass the blood-brain barrier. The solution concentration used in research is typically 0.15% (1.5mg/mL). Subcutaneous administration has also been studied in animal models.
Is Selank similar to Semax?
Semax and Selank are both synthetic neuropeptides developed by the same Russian institution with overlapping clinical applications. They have distinct mechanisms: Semax primarily upregulates BDNF and acts on ACTH receptor systems; Selank primarily modulates GABAergic transmission and enkephalin activity. They are sometimes studied in combination.
What is Selank?
Selank is a synthetic analogue of tuftsin (a tetrapeptide fragment of immunoglobulin G) with three additional amino acids for stability. It has been studied for anxiolytic effects, cognitive enhancement, and GABAergic system modulation. Like Semax, it was developed by the Institute of Molecular Genetics in Russia and has a clinical history in Russian medicine.
How does Selank produce anxiolytic effects?
Selank's anxiolytic mechanism is thought to involve modulation of GABAergic transmission (similar but distinct to benzodiazepines), inhibition of enkephalinase (extending the activity of endogenous enkephalins), and BDNF expression modulation. The multi-mechanism profile distinguishes it from single-target anxiolytics.
